A lot of people found the first one tedious or even boring, calling the second one much better. Obviously these are the people who are used to dying every 5 seconds in fast-paced, high action games. I think they're both amazing games. The first one being more of an RPG and less shooter, it still has an awesome story that really needs to be played through because of the choices that are brought over. Number 2 on the other hand is much, MUCH more streamlined, with most of the RPG taken right out and replaced with fast-paced, fun combat. Equally important story, I might add.
Now, for this particular situation, I think Catherine would be worth a shot purely for the story. But from what I've seen, I'd hate to play through it that many times (it has multiple endings). Since you'd be playing the PS3 version of ME2, you'd be able to make the choices in the first game without even having to play it because of the awesome graphic novel style intro. IMHO, Mass Effect 2 is a much better choice for the time being.

I haven't played Catherine, so my recommendation is one-sided, but I would say get Mass Effect 2, except for the "unlimited ammo" from ME1 being replaced by thermal clips as ammo, which enemies don't seem to drop enough of when needed, ME2 is and improvement.

I'm probably going to get Catherine when it lowers in price. What I'm considering here for you is price. Catherine is at full price. I don't know about the PS3 copy, but I was able to get my 360 copy of ME2 for 20 bucks on Amazon. Now, for me, having all the DLC is a must. After I got all the DLC it came out to be around 32 dollars more, so a total of 52 dollars. So getting ME2 with all the DLC, is cheaper than it was stand alone at launch. I haven't looked at pricing, and I'm betting that Catherine is still somewhere in the area of 60 bucks.

You can also look at play time. I got 60 hours out of my first play through of ME2. I highly doubt you will get that out of Catherine, it being a puzzle and anime cinematic game and all.
